Bank of New York Mellon Corp Has $267.85 Million Holdings in W.W. Grainger, Inc. $GWW

Bank of New York Mellon Corp trimmed its holdings in W.W. Grainger, Inc. (NYSE:GWWFree Report) by 2.3% in the first qu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 245,555 shares of the industrial products company’s stock after selling 5,749 shares during the quarter. Bank of New York Mellon Corp’s holdings in W.W. Grainger were worth $267,853,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

W.W. Grainger (NYSE:GWWG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, May 7th. The industrial products company reported $11.65 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$10.21 by $1.44. The firm had revenue of $4.74 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$4.58 billion. W.W. Grainger had a net margin of 9.70% and a return on equity of 47.87%.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 10.1%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$9.86 earnings per share. W.W. Grainger has set its FY 2026 guidance at 44.250-46.250 EPS. Sell-side analysts expect that W.W. Grainger, Inc. will post 45.46 earnings per share for the current year.

W.W. Grainger Increases Dividend

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, June 1st. Investors of record on Monday, May 11th were issued a dividend of $2.49 per share. The ex-dividend date was Monday, May 11th. This represents a $9.96 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.7%. This is an increase from W.W. Grainger’s previous quarterly dividend of $2.26. W.W. Grainger’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 26.79%.

W.W. Grainger Profile

(Free Report)

W.W. Grainger, Inc (NYSE: GWW) is an industrial supply distributor founded in 1927 and headquartered in Lake Forest, Illinois. The company supplies maintenance, repair and operations (MRO) products and services to businesses, institutions and government customers. Over its long history Grainger has developed a broad product assortment and a national distribution network that supports operations across a range of end markets, including manufacturing, healthcare, hospitality, transportation and public sector organizations.

Grainger’s product portfolio spans core categories such as electrical and lighting, safety and personal protective equipment, material handling, motors and power transmission, plumbing and HVAC, fasteners and adhesives, hand and power tools, and janitorial and facility supplies.
